Salaries by Major at State University of New York at Plattsburgh

This page shows median first-year earnings for State University of New York at Plattsburgh graduates by major, based on federal College Scorecard data. Six years after enrolling, former students who are working and no longer in school report average earnings of $32,600 per year; after ten years, average earnings are $44,000. Below, majors are ranked by median first-year earnings.

The highest-paying undergraduate degree is Registered Nursing, Nursing Administration, Nursing Research and Clinical Nursing, with median first-year earnings of $67,700 , followed by Business, Management, Marketing, and Related Support Services, Other at $50,800 , and Computer and Information Sciences at $39,600 .

Among graduate and professional degree programs, the highest-paying program is Communication Disorders Sciences and Services (Master's Degree), with median first-year earnings of $43,700 , followed by Teacher Education and Professional Development, Specific Levels and Methods (Master's Degree) at $41,300 , and Special Education and Teaching (Master's Degree) at $40,300 .

First-year earnings data come from the U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ard and reflect IRS-reported income for State University of New York at Plattsburgh graduates who received federal grants or loans. Some programs are omitted for privacy.
